Exploring Unique Side Hustles
One effective way to regain a sense of structure and earn some income is by taking on side hustle jobs. With minimal overhead and flexible scheduling, these jobs can provide a steady stream of income and help you regain a sense of purpose:
Lawn Mowing: Lawn mowing is a seasonal business but can earn you between $15 and $30 per hour. By maintaining a good schedule, you can earn over $1200 to $1800 per month. Tutoring: Tutors can charge between $25 and $50 per session, making it an lucrative side hustle with flexible hours. Babysitting: Babysitting can pay as much as $10 to $15 per hour per child, providing a way to earn while staying locally. Cleaning and Detailing Cars: Car washing and detailing can earn you between $20 and $50 per hour, depending on the extent of the service. Dog Walker: For those pet lovers, dog walking can pay $10 to $15 for a 20-30 minute walk. Another strategy for regaining structure and stability is by reaching out to temp agencies and unemployment offices. Temp agencies often offer flexible work arrangements and can provide a platform to find temporary positions that will eventually become permanent:
Unemployment Office: Visiting your local unemployment office can provide you with access to resources and advice on how to search for employment. Temp Agencies: These agencies can connect you with short-term work opportunities and provide training and support. Job Search Sites: Online platforms such as Indeed and state job services provide a wealth of job listings and application tools. While seeking employment, it's crucial to rebuild your self-confidence and maintain a positive attitude. Here are key steps to adopt:
Build Self-Confidence: Confidence is key in any job application process. Learn from each experience, even if it doesn't go as planned. Be Proactive: Actively seek out job opportunities rather than waiting for them to come to you. Be prepared to apply for any position that aligns with your skills and interests. Focus on Building Relationships: Network with professionals in your field. LinkedIn can be an excellent tool for building professional connections. Take on Jobs, No Matter the Shift: Initially, take any job that comes your way, including part-time or night shifts, which may offer better pay. Show initiative and reliability. Be an Engaged Employee: Ensure you show up punctually and perform your tasks to the best of your ability. To maintain stability and move forward in your career, consider the following strategies:
Develop Your Interests: Identify your true interests or passions. Engage in activities that align with your strengths and interests. This could range from creative pursuits to entrepreneurship.
Set Goals: Define clear, achievable goals for your career and personal life. Break these goals into manageable steps and work towards them systematically.
Tackle Challenges: Approach challenges with a positive mindset. View obstacles as opportunities to learn and grow. Aim high and set ambitious goals to push your boundaries.
Prepare for Sacrifices: Unemployment and job searching often require sacrifices. Be prepared to make some compromises in terms of sleep, leisure time, and financial comfort initially. These sacrifices are temporary and will pay off in the long run.
Stay Motivated: Maintain a sense of purpose and motivation by focusing on your reasons for searching for a job. Stay optimistic and believe that you will find the right opportunity.
